The problem is not that the G6 units are overpriced. It does seem like a fair price for what you get ... BUT that's not the problem. We all don't want a ferrari. What dooepfer needs is an alternative. there are enough people complaining (me included) about the g6 prices that it's obvious that many people stop adding modules because it costs approx $400 for a G6 to add more modules. it's obvious. in any case, a very good alternative would be what MOTM does. IE sell rack rails that go in a standard rack (I think MOTM sells them for $15) . forget the buss boards & just make a simple power supply with wires coming out of it & plugs on the end. MOTM's is $159. Make the power supply support lots of modules so you don't have to buy a power supply for every 2 rows. Blammo - instant cheap, solid mounting.
